Hi mate,

Of course the chick is still alive. He is doing very well actually. He lives in a brooder box that I made out of a shoe box. It has a clear 60 watt light bulb as a heat source during the day and a dark party light bulb for the night. The temperature does fluctuate a bit but is never less than 90 and never more than 95 degrees F. I could not find a non shelf liner for the floor anywhere in the shops, however I have used a rough rug which is providing good footing for the chick. I took the top off the box to make the video.

We don't "prop" him around like you suggested, we did try to introduce him to his parents mostly because he is alone and cries all the time. Obviously it was a bad idea and we won't try it again. While I appreciate your concern you can be assured that the chick will not be mistreated in any way. I hope I've answered all your questions.
